    Core Components of Automation Software for Incident Management

    Automation software for incident management incorporates several core components that work together to streamline and enhance incident response processes. These components ensure quick detection, efficient handling, and seamless resolution of incidents, ultimately supporting business continuity.

    A key component is automated alerting and notification systems. These notify relevant teams immediately when an incident occurs, enabling rapid response and reducing downtime. Real-time alerts keep everyone informed wherever they are, fostering a proactive approach.

    Incident tracking and management modules are central to organizing all incident data. They facilitate logging, categorizing, and prioritizing incidents, ensuring nothing falls through the cracks. These modules also help in assigning tasks and tracking progress until resolution.

    Another essential element is integration capabilities. These enable automation software to connect seamlessly with existing tools such as ITSM platforms, monitoring systems, and communication channels. Integration creates a unified workflow, enhancing operational efficiency.

    Lastly, reporting and analytics tools provide valuable insights into incident trends and response effectiveness. These components support continuous improvement, helping organizations refine their incident management procedures for better resilience and future preparedness.

    Compatibility with current infrastructure

    Ensuring that automation software for incident management procedures seamlessly integrates with existing infrastructure is vital for smooth operations. Compatibility allows organizations to maximize their current investments while minimizing disruptions.

    To achieve this, consider the following key factors:

    1. Supported Platforms and Protocols – Confirm the software works across your current operating systems and communication protocols.
    2. Integration Capabilities – Ensure it can connect with existing tools like ticketing systems, alerting platforms, and monitoring dashboards.
    3. Scalability and Flexibility – Check if the solution adapts to your infrastructure’s size and evolving needs.
    4. Vendor Support – Select vendors with proven experience in integrating with diverse enterprise environments.

    By prioritizing compatibility with current infrastructure, businesses can accelerate deployment, reduce training time, and unlock the full benefits of automating incident management procedures without unnecessary complexity.

    AI and machine learning integration

    AI and machine learning integration significantly enhances incident management procedures by enabling automation software to analyze vast amounts of data quickly and accurately. This leads to faster identification of potential issues and more proactive responses, reducing downtime and operational disruptions.

    Incorporating AI and machine learning offers several advancements, such as:

    1. Predictive analytics — anticipating incidents before they escalate.
    2. Automated triage — prioritizing incidents based on severity and impact.
    3. Continuous learning — improving response strategies over time through data insights.

    While these technologies are powerful, their effectiveness depends on high-quality data and proper implementation. When integrated seamlessly, AI and machine learning empower businesses to elevate their automation capabilities, making incident management more efficient and resilient.

    Measuring the Impact of Automated Incident Procedures

    Measuring the impact of automated incident procedures is essential to understand how automation enhances your incident management process. It involves tracking key performance indicators (KPIs) such as incident response times, resolution rates, and system downtime. These metrics provide quantitative evidence of improvements achieved through automation software for business workflow management.

    Collecting this data helps identify areas where the automation is most effective, enabling continual refinement. For example, a noticeable reduction in incident resolution time indicates a more efficient process, boosting overall business resilience. Additionally, analyzing trends over time demonstrates the long-term benefits of automation and informs future investments.
